Youth & Family Coordinator, Earlywine Park YMCA

About The Position

Join the Earlywine Park YMCA team as a Youth and Family Department Coordinator, where you will play a vital role in supporting and enhancing our community programs focused on youth and family development. This position offers an exciting opportunity to contribute to the growth and well-being of children and families through engaging and impactful programming. At the Earlywine Park YMCA, we foster a welcoming environment that encourages growth, leadership, and community engagement. We offer opportunities for professional development and a supportive team culture dedicated to making a positive impact on the lives of children and families.

Requirements

  • Must stay current in CPR/AED/O2 and First Aid, renewed annually (Training provided by the Y, if needed)
  • Must complete all required annual compliance training within 30 days of hire and renewed annually
  • Must be 21 years old with experience in working with infants, children, and families
  • Must exemplify and support the philosophy of the YMCA
  • Scheduling, supervising, and evaluating staff, address parent concerns and communicate effectively both oral and written
  • Previous experience working with children and families in a recreational or educational setting
  • Ability to work collaboratively as part of a team
  • Flexibility and adaptability to meet the dynamic needs of youth programs

Nice To Haves

  • High school diploma or equivalent; college coursework or degree in recreation, education, or related field preferred

Responsibilities

  • Assist in planning, organizing, and implementing department programs including Child Watch, School Age Care, and Summer Day Camp
  • Support daily operations of youth and family programs, ensuring a safe, inclusive, and engaging environment
  • Collaborate with staff and volunteers to deliver high-quality activities and experiences for children and families
  • Communicate effectively with parents, guardians, and community partners to promote program participation and address concerns
  • Maintain program records, attendance, and compliance with YMCA policies and safety standards
  • Assist in recruiting, training, and supervising program staff and volunteers
  • Contribute to the development of new program ideas and initiatives to meet community needs
